Daily Telegraph front pages, 1914, 1918 and 1919, WW1

Daily Telegraph front pages for 3 August 1914 and 11 November 1918, marking the beginning and end of the First World War, and Stop Press News for 28 June 1919 confirming the signing of the Peace Treaty at Versailles. Date: 1919

EDITORS COMMENTS
This compelling trio of Daily Telegraph front pages offers a poignant and powerful visual narrative of the First World War, from its dramatic beginning to its poignant end. The first image, dated August 3, 1914, bears the ominous headline "War Declared: Germany Invades Belgium," marking the start of the conflict that would come to be known as the Great War or WWI. The second page, from November 11, 1918, carries the joyous news of "Victory: Allied Armies Win the War," signaling the end of the long-drawn hostilities. The third and final image, dated June 28, 1919, carries the Stop Press News headline "Peace Signed: The Treaty of Versailles," confirming the signing of the peace treaty that officially ended the war. Together, these front pages serve as a poignant reminder of the profound impact of the First World War on the world, and the critical role that newspapers and the media played in reporting on the events as they unfolded. The Daily Telegraph, like many other newspapers of the time, played a vital role in shaping public opinion and keeping people informed during the war years.
